SMLR vs ISSC
Comparison between Semler Scientific Inc (SMLR, Company) and Innovative Solutions And Support Inc (ISSC, Company).
SMLR is from the Healthcare sector, while ISSC is from the Industrials sector.
5-Year PerformanceISSC has outperformed SMLR, delivering a return of +22.3% compared to -25.5%
SMLR vs ISSC - Performance Comparison
Key Characteristics
Financial metrics and valuation ratios
SMLR vs ISSC - Historical Returns
Returns include dividend reinvestment.
SMLR vs ISSC - Annual Returns (2000 - 2026)
Returns include dividend reinvestment.
| Year | SMLR | ISSC |
|---|---|---|
| 2026 | +14.34% | -12.21% |
| 2025 | -72.00% | +119.21% |
| 2024 | +22.23% | +1.07% |
| 2023 | +39.89% | +5.31% |
| 2022 | -64.61% | +25.13% |
| 2021 | -0.14% | +4.13% |
| 2020 | +95.83% | +30.01% |
| 2019 | +37.14% | +166.67% |
| 2018 | +330.00% | -24.41% |
| 2017 | +451.72% | -15.52% |
| 2016 | -42.91% | +18.51% |
| 2015 | +30.61% | -15.08% |
| 2014 | -71.96% | -55.34% |
| 2013 | N/A | +108.29% |
| 2012 | N/A | +66.86% |
| 2011 | N/A | -41.69% |
| 2010 | N/A | +24.62% |
| 2009 | N/A | +16.20% |
| 2008 | N/A | -49.65% |
| 2007 | N/A | -41.70% |
| 2006 | N/A | +32.43% |
| 2005 | N/A | -42.38% |
| 2004 | N/A | +105.67% |
| 2003 | N/A | +158.19% |
| 2002 | N/A | -20.20% |
| 2001 | N/A | -53.28% |
| 2000 | N/A | +43.72% |
SMLR vs ISSC Drawdown Comparison
The maximum drawdown for SMLR was -89.86%, occurring on Dec 30, 2025. This drawdown has not yet recovered.
The maximum drawdown for ISSC was -89.05%, occurring on Jan 27, 2009. Recovery took 4465 trading sessions.
The current SMLR drawdown is -86.45%. The current ISSC drawdown is -46.14%.
| Rank | SMLR | ISSC |
|---|---|---|
| #1 | -89.86% Oct 29, 2021 - Dec 30, 2025 | -89.05% Apr 26, 2007 - Jan 23, 2025 |
| #2 | -80.57% Feb 26, 2014 - Nov 1, 2017 | -78.02% Oct 23, 2000 - May 18, 2004 |
| #3 | -44.50% Feb 24, 2020 - Aug 3, 2020 | -57.83% Aug 13, 2025 - Jan 12, 2026 |
| #4 | -28.84% Oct 3, 2018 - Jan 22, 2019 | -52.98% Feb 5, 2025 - Jun 4, 2025 |
| #5 | -27.60% Jul 31, 2019 - Feb 19, 2020 | -52.61% May 11, 2005 - Mar 19, 2007 |
| #6 | -19.76% Mar 2, 2021 - Jul 7, 2021 | -48.66% Mar 10, 2026 - May 19, 2026 |
| #7 | -16.61% Aug 3, 2020 - Oct 22, 2020 | -27.69% Aug 26, 2004 - Nov 23, 2004 |
| #8 | -16.54% Jul 9, 2021 - Sep 27, 2021 | -20.81% Dec 15, 2004 - May 6, 2005 |
| #9 | -13.33% Dec 18, 2017 - Feb 28, 2018 | -19.15% Jan 14, 2026 - Feb 18, 2026 |
| #10 | -12.95% Apr 29, 2019 - Jul 17, 2019 | -14.82% Jul 7, 2004 - Aug 16, 2004 |
| #11 | -12.77% Dec 31, 2020 - Feb 3, 2021 | -11.06% Jun 9, 2004 - Jul 7, 2004 |
| #12 | -9.79% Mar 6, 2018 - May 1, 2018 | -11.05% May 18, 2004 - May 28, 2004 |
| #13 | -9.34% Nov 2, 2017 - Dec 6, 2017 | -10.84% Oct 3, 2000 - Oct 23, 2000 |
| #14 | -8.71% Aug 8, 2018 - Aug 27, 2018 | -10.06% Mar 4, 2026 - Mar 10, 2026 |
| #15 | -8.06% Oct 22, 2020 - Nov 5, 2020 | -9.38% Sep 1, 2000 - Sep 21, 2000 |
Correlation
Correlation between SMLR and ISSC is 0.31 which considered as a weak positive correlation - the stocks show a slight tendency to move together.
Select Stocks to Compare
More Comparisons
Compare with similar stocks